A 148 gram-serving of broccoli gives you 0.3 mg manganese (16% RDI), 98 mg phosphorus (10% RDI), 468 mg potassium (13% RDI), 70 mg calcium (7% RDI), and 1.1 mg iron (6% RDI). There are also trace minerals like copper, zinc, and selenium in broccoli.
